Quite the Maynard Gem and just a few blocks from the town center. Current owners have lovingly remodeled this 1920's property from top to bottom AND the lush gardens. Once you enter the elegant vestibule you will encounter a home that has maintained much of the stunning period detail yet included all of the requisite amentites you could ever think of. This property boasts 3 spacious bedrooms, 3 bathrooms with one on every level, a finished family room w/ connection for wet bar, antique hardwood throughout, & traditional millwork. Unusual to Maynard you will find a 2 car detached garage with adjacent potting shed and a private gardeners oasis. Surrounded by lush perennials you will experience all of the serenity needed after a long work week or a welcome play yard for friends and family. Storage is always a concern but not with this large walk up insulated attic.Between the new restaurants, the comradery of this charming town, and the rail trail there is so much to keep you entertained.
